Her 494-word essay opens with her lying in a hospital bed, a feeding tube in her mouth, her facial features so distorted and swollen that I cannot tell them apart. Her blonde hair is caked with dried blood. Going to the bathroom requires an army of nurses, and there are braces stabilizing most of my body. She cant smile, and only one eye will open. The Rhodes report, for example, found no notes in her medical records indicating that Fierceton had blood in her hair when she arrived at the hospital, thus apparently refuting the line that her hair was caked with dried blood. But one of the nurses assigned to Fierceton, Sherry McClain, remembers washing blood out of Fiercetons hair while helping her shower. The universitys more equivocal assessment said her undergraduate record was very impressive and that there was no question she encountered personal, medical, and financial obstacles that make her accomplishments all the more exceptional. Even so, it calls her claim that she is first generation on her masters application objectively inaccurate. (In a recent statement, the university said that the question on the application is composed of ordinary words with everyday meanings, and it makes no reference to any term or definition appearing in any other publication.) While acknowledging that applications are not autobiographies, the university found that Fierceton may have centered certain aspects of her background to the exclusion of others for reasons we are certain she feels are valid in a way that creates a misimpression of that background.
